@ISM, construction -- trotsky, 11:23:06 12/01/06 Fri
a horrorshow. ISM shows manufacturing in contraction, October construction in steepest decline since the official 2001 recession period. what's the Dow doing at 12K?
i know, i'm the one that keeps telling you that fundamentals aren't as important as widely believed, but there is a clear historical record regarding stock market performance during recessions. the usual sequence of events has the market declining first, and the recession arriving thereafter - then the market keeps going down during the recession, but it generally bottoms before the recession actually ends.
what is happening here is extremely unusual - but, as mentioned yesterday, not completely unprecedented.
